How To Short the S&P 500 ETF? Is It The Right Strategy for You?

 Shorting an ETF is a way to bet on the decline of the underlying index. This can be a profitable strategy if you believe that the market is going to go down, but it is important to understand the risks involved.

How To Short The S&P 500 ETF?

To short an ETF, you need to borrow shares of the ETF from a broker and then sell them. When the price of the ETF declines, you can buy back the shares at a lower price and return them to the broker, pocketing the difference.

There are a few different ways to short an ETF. One way is to use a short-selling platform. These platforms allow you to borrow shares of an ETF and then sell them. Another way to short an ETF is to use a CFD (contract for difference) broker. CFD brokers allow you to bet on the future price of an asset, without actually owning the asset.

Shorting an ETF can be a risky strategy. If the market goes up instead of down, you could lose money. You should also be aware of the fees associated with short-selling, which can eat into your profits.

Here are the steps on how to short the S&P 500 ETF:

1. Open a brokerage account that allows short-selling.

2. Find an ETF that tracks the S&P 500, such as the SPDR S&P 500 ETF (SPY).

3. Place a short order for the ETF.

4. The broker will lend you shares of the ETF and sell them on your behalf.

5. When the price of the ETF declines, buy back the shares at a lower price and return them to the broker.

6. Profit from the difference between the selling price and the buying price.

The Risks Associated With Shorting an ETF

Here are some of the risks associated with shorting an ETF:

Losses: If the market goes up instead of down, you could lose money.

Margin requirements: You may need to post margin collateral to cover your losses.

Short squeezes: If a large number of investors short an ETF, the price of the ETF could go up, forcing you to buy back the shares at a loss.

If you are considering shorting an ETF, you should carefully consider the risks involved. Shorting can be a profitable strategy, but it is important to understand the risks before you get started.
